U.S. Federal Route 141 is a north-south highway in the Upper Penninsula of the State of Michigan. This is the northern most state that U.S. Rt. 141 passes through. This highway has two segments in Michigan. The first sections runs only in Dickinson County, around Kingsford/Iron Mountain. Section two, runs from the Wisconsin/Michigan State Line, near Stager, to U.S. Rt. 41/Michigan State Route 28, near Covington. Info on U.S. Rt. 141 is broken down by county below.
